Project: Never Ending Unfinished New Builds
I have built many computers before but was never able to complete them (I guess it will never be) and all were missing something. Most were running but in skeleton case if you know what I mean. Thats where the project name comes in hoping that this build will be actually finished!
With limited room that I have now (actually none) with wife, kids and Mother-in-Law, and maybe taking my PC to brothers house to play some co-op games, Ive decided to move my main PC to Mini ITX. What I usually do is that I buy parts when they were expensive but couldnt complete the build and let it sit there to depreciate in value.(Really good process, huh? ) Ive only use them once to test out to see if it works or not and sold most of them cheap to raise money for new one. Let me thank everyone who bought them and hope it works great for you!
Here are specs for my ITX build:
*Intel Q6600 VID 1.225v capable of 3.6GHz and higher
Zotac GF9300 G-E
Corsair H50 Push/Pull
*G.Skill Pi Black 2x2GB
*MSI GTX260
*WD 74GB Raptor
Silverstone SG05
And some other small parts.
Ones with * are the parts that I have from my previous computer and all others were ordered already.
This is basically what Im trying to build and hope it doesnt end up like project name.
